Roof Replacement in Houston: What to Know
Gulf humidity, summer heat, UV exposure, and the storm tracks that hit Houston regularly all push roofs toward the lower end of their rated lifespans. East Houston's older housing stock — post-war bungalows through 1990s subdivisions — means many roofs in ZIPs 77029 and 77049 haven't been looked at since the original installation. Our inspection process catches deck problems early, before they turn into structural repairs that cost significantly more than the roof itself.

Questions About Roof Replacement in Houston
Do I need to plan around hurricane season for a Houston roof replacement?
We recommend completing a replacement before June 1 or after November 30 if your timeline allows. That said, we work through hurricane season and plan accordingly for weather holds.
Do Houston building codes affect what materials I can use?
Harris County and Houston follow Texas Department of Insurance roofing material requirements. We handle all permit and compliance requirements as part of the job.
